Abstract

[Object] An object of the present technology is to provide a haptic-feedback presenting apparatus, a haptic-feedback presenting system, and a haptic-feedback presenting method capable of presenting information mapped in space without vision and audition. [Solving Means] A haptic-feedback presenting apparatus according to the present technology includes a mapping-information acquisition part, a region detection part, and a haptic-feedback arithmetic part. The mapping-information acquisition part acquires mapping information that is information mapped in space. The region detection part sets a detection-target region, and determines whether or not the mapping information included in the detection-target region is a threshold or more. The haptic-feedback arithmetic part calculates a haptic feedback to be presented to a user on the basis of a determination result from the region detection part.
